Restored lakes in Hyderabad set for inauguration on March 6

Two restored lakes in Hyderabad, Bam Rukn-ud-Daula Lake and Nalla Cheruvu, are prepared for public reopening as part of a rejuvenation initiative. Chief Minister A. Revanth Reddy will inaugurate Bam Rukn-ud-Daula Lake on March 6, 2026, with Nalla Cheruvu to follow shortly after.

Hyderabad's efforts to revive its water bodies continue with the upcoming inauguration of two restored lakes under the Hyderabad Disaster Response & Asset Protection Agency (HYDRAA). The historic Bam Rukn-ud-Daula Lake, located in Shivarampally, and Nalla Cheruvu in Kukatpally, form part of this lake rejuvenation initiative.

A statement from HYDRAA indicates that Chief Minister A. Revanth Reddy is scheduled to open Bam Rukn-ud-Daula Lake on Friday, March 6, 2026. This event marks the reopening of the lake to the public after restoration works. Nalla Cheruvu will be inaugurated a couple of days later, further advancing the agency's goals in protecting and enhancing Hyderabad's assets against disasters.

The water level in Maharashtra's Lonar lake has risen by four metres since 2022, endangering its unique alkaline ecology and submerging ancient temples. This development prompted the Bombay High Court to take suo motu notice in late January. Experts attribute the rise to human-made water structures and heavy monsoons.
